Laser Carbon Peeling

Laser carbon peeling, also known as carbon laser facial or "Carbon Peel," is a non-invasive and gentle skin rejuvenation treatment that combines the benefits of laser technology with the application of a carbon-based lotion. This treatment is primarily used to improve the appearance of the skin on the face, but it can also be applied to other areas of the body.

Process of Laser Carbon Peeling?

The process typically involves the following steps:

 

1. Application of Carbon Lotion: A thin layer of a carbon-based lotion, often referred to as a "carbon mask," is applied to the target area of the skin. This carbon lotion is designed to penetrate the skin's pores and absorb impurities, such as excess oil and dead skin cells.

 

2. Laser Treatment: A specialized laser, usually a Q-switched Nd:YAG or similar wavelength laser, is then used to target the carbon particles on the skin's surface. The laser's energy is absorbed by the carbon particles, causing them to heat up and break down.

 

3. Peeling and Exfoliation: As the carbon particles absorb the laser energy and heat, they vaporize and are gently removed from the skin. This process exfoliates the skin's surface, removing dead skin cells, contaminants, and debris.

 

4. Stimulating Collagen Production: The laser energy also stimulates collagen production in the deeper layers of the skin, promoting skin tightening and an overall improvement in skin texture and tone.

Benefits Of Laser Carbon Peeling?

The benefits of laser carbon peeling may include:

 

- Improved skin texture and tone

- Reduction in the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les

- Minimized pore size

- Removal of blackheads and whiteheads

- Decreased oil production

- Even skin color and reduced pigmentation irregularities

- Enhanced skin elasticity and firmness

 

Laser carbon peeling is a relatively quick procedure and is generally well-tolerated, with minimal discomfort and downtime. Multiple sessions may be required to achieve the desired results, and the specific number of treatments needed can vary depending on individual skin concerns.

How Do Carbon Laser Peels Work?

Carbon laser peels usually take place in your doctor's office or at a medi-spa facility. You should always make sure that the person performing the procedure is trained in administering it. Any skin treatment comes with a risk of injury or infection so having a trained professional perform the carbon laser peel is crucial for safety.

 

A carbon laser peel typically involves the following steps.

 

Carbon lotion. First, your doctor will apply a dark-colored cream with a high carbon content to your skin. The lotion is an exfoliating treatment that helps prepare the skin for the next steps. You will sit with it on your face for several minutes to let it dry. As the lotion dries, it bonds with dirt, oil, and other contaminants on the surface of your skin.

 

Warming laser. Depending on your skin type, your doctor may start with one type of laser to warm your skin. They’ll pass the laser over your face, which will heat the carbon in the lotion and cause it to absorb impurities on your skin.‌

 

Pulsed laser. The final step is a pulsed laser that your doctor uses to break down the carbon. The laser destroys the carbon particles and any oil, dead skin cell, bacteria, or other impurities on your face. The heat from the process also signals a healing response in your skin. That stimulates collagen and elastin production to make your skin look firmer.

 

Because the carbon laser peel is a mild procedure, you won’t need any numbing cream before the treatment. You should be able to leave the doctor's office or medi-spa right after it's over.

What Does a Carbon Laser Peel Treat?

The carbon laser peel is effective for treating acne. The whole process works to eliminate oil, debris, and bacteria in the pores, which are often causes of acne. Doctors find that it can clear up existing acne and prevent new breakouts from occurring for weeks or months.‌

 

You may need multiple treatments to see effects on acne. The treatment is non-irritating, so it doesn’t make inflamed skin feel worse during treatment. You can repeat carbon laser peels as necessary without negative side effects.‌‌

 

In addition to treating acne, carbon laser peels may also improve:

 

Signs of premature aging

Dull complexion, tone, and texture

Fine lines and wrinkles

Oily skin

Dark spots

Mild acne scars

 

 

Preparation and Recovery

Carbon laser peels are entirely non-invasive and very mild. As a general rule, there's no special preparation needed but consult your doctor to be sure. If you use prescription skin treatments, your doctor may suggest discontinuing them to avoid irritation.‌

 

The procedure itself is painless, though some people say they feel a mild stinging sensation during the treatment. Most people feel fine immediately afterward. The most common side effect is slight redness, which usually subsides within a day. Your doctor will probably recommend using gentle products and sun protection after the treatment.‌

 

You will probably notice some improvement after one treatment, which exfoliates the skin and unclogs pores so that it looks brighter and clearer right away. Your results may continue to improve over time as your skin produces more collagen and elastin.‌‌

 

Doctors often suggest multiple carbon laser peels for maximum effectiveness — often four to six appointments spaced several weeks apart. Your doctor can help you decide how many treatments you need.
